How to fill out quarterly payment of estimated

Illustration

How to fill out quarterly payment of estimated

01
Step 1: Gather all necessary financial information, including your income, deductions, and any applicable tax credits.
02
Step 2: Determine your estimated tax liability for the quarter. This can be done by using the estimated tax worksheet provided by the IRS or by consulting with a tax professional.
03
Step 3: Complete Form 1040-ES, which is the Estimated Tax for Individuals form. This form will help you calculate the amount of tax you need to pay for the quarter.
04
Step 4: Submit your payment electronically or by mail. If filing electronically, you can use the IRS's Electronic Federal Tax Payment System (EFTPS) or any of the IRS-approved payment processors. If filing by mail, make sure to include your payment along with the completed Form 1040-ES.
05
Step 5: Keep a record of your payment for future reference and to ensure accurate reporting on your annual tax return.
06
Step 6: Repeat this process for each quarterly payment throughout the year.
07
Note: It is recommended to consult with a tax professional or refer to the IRS guidelines for specific instructions based on your individual circumstances.

Who needs quarterly payment of estimated?

01
Self-employed individuals who expect to owe at least $1,000 in federal income tax for the year are generally required to make estimated tax payments quarterly.
02
Individuals who receive income that is not subject to tax withholding, such as rental income, investment income, or self-employment income, may also need to make quarterly estimated tax payments.
03
Those who had a tax liability in the previous year and expect their withholding and refundable credits to be less than 90% of their current year's tax liability may also need to make quarterly estimated tax payments.
04
It is important to review the IRS guidelines or consult with a tax professional to determine if you are required to make quarterly estimated tax payments based on your specific situation.

Quarterly payment of estimated is a method used to pay income tax on income that is not subject to withholding.
Individuals, self-employed individuals, corporations, and other entities that expect to owe a certain amount of tax at the end of the year are required to file quarterly payments of estimated tax.
You can fill out quarterly payments of estimated tax using Form 1040-ES or through the Electronic Federal Tax Payment System (EFTPS).
The purpose of quarterly payments of estimated tax is to ensure that taxpayers do not face a large tax bill at the end of the year and to help the government receive tax revenue throughout the year.
Taxpayers must report their estimated income, deductions, credits, and tax liability for the quarter on their quarterly payment of estimated tax.
